- Welcome back to Next-Gen Console Watch. This week Daemon is joined my Max from the PlayStation Beyond podcast, and Ryan from IGN's Podcast Unlocked. This week the trio discuss rumors of an Xbox handheld, and why it actually makes sense for Microsoft. Obviously the Nintendo Switch's success has changed the industry, and Valve's Steam Deck has set off a wave of handheld PC imitators-can Xbox also strike gold with a dedicated handheld of their own? And should Sony follow suit following the launch of their PlayStation Portal streaming device? Plus we go over last week's poll, and have a new poll for you tol vote on at IGN.com.

the problem is if youre going to buy an xbox handheld, why not just buy a windows handheld which doesnt lock you into xbox
Because you'd be able to carry over your digital library on Xbox and play all of your Xbox console games on the go with cross-buy, cross-save, and everything. Most games you buy on your Xbox cannot be played on PC without repurchasing the same game.
Also, unlike something like the Steam Deck, an Xbox handheld would have native Game Pass support. While PC handhelds like the ROG Ally and the Lenovo Legion GO have Game Pass support as well, using Windows on a handheld is cumbersome in general and a modified version of the Xbox OS would be better.

Also, you guys talk about quality what level of quality would we get. Think if we get modern AAA games on the go how are you going to store something so large. You’re going to need giant built in storage to do so 512 MB won’t get it you need at least 1 TB to be honest. That balloons the cost of your platform. Again, back to quality you want AAA quality visuals well, you’re going to need a heck of a processor and stuff cost comes into play again that stuff ain’t cheap, especially when you shrink it down on a handheld. Nintendo is able to provide the experience they do because they scaled back on all of those things you don’t get a huge storage space when you buy an Nintendo switch because you didn’t need one their games aren’t that big because they scaled back the quality of the graphics. The system can produce. It’s popular it sells, but guess what you can’t get on there you can’t get a modern AAA game to run on it.
